Followers comply, but critical thinkers collaborate. A critical thinker knows how to assess information and analyze it for validity and relevance.
If you understand how to look at information from multiple angles without relying on assumptions, you're less likely to comply with something simply because it's what you're told.
Self-awareness – Before making decisions, we should collect all the pros and cons of the given situation, while also recognizing our own motives, presumptions and prejudices.
Honesty – To avoid any modes of self-deception, we should focus on recognizing any emotional pressures or disappointments that we may have.
